Selecting the right mobile gadget can feel overwhelming given the vast array of choices available. Understanding your specific needs and preferences will help narrow down your options. This guide provides a step-by-step approach to choosing a mobile gadget that suits you perfectly.

1. Understand Your Primary Usage

Before diving into features and specifications, take a moment to assess what you'll primarily use your mobile gadget for. Are you looking for something for communication, work, entertainment, or a combination of these? For instance, if you mainly need it for communication and social media, a smartphone with excellent camera quality and a reliable battery might be your best choice. According to recent surveys, approximately 70% of users prefer a device that supports their primary activities, like streaming or gaming, over one with high-end specifications that they don’t utilize.

Consider taking notes on your daily activities to discern your priorities. For example, if you travel frequently, you may want a lightweight gadget with long battery life and connectivity options. Knowing your primary usage sets a solid foundation before evaluating specific models.

2. Set Your Budget

Budget is a crucial factor when trying to choose a mobile gadget. Different options come at various price points, so setting a budget beforehand can greatly simplify your decision-making process. Are you looking for something under $300 or are you willing to pay premium prices for high-end features? According to Gartner, consumers are increasingly valuing cost-effectiveness, with 60% of mobile users opting for budget-friendly devices that still meet their needs.

While it's tempting to invest in the latest model, think about whether the features justify the price for your personal use. Consider also the total cost of ownership, including data plans and accessories. This will ensure you select a gadget that fits not only upfront costs but also long-term expenses.

3. Research Key Features

Armed with your primary usage and budget, it's time to dig deeper into the features of various mobile gadgets. There are several key areas to focus on:

  • Display: A clear and vibrant display is essential for activities like gaming and video streaming.
  • Battery Life: Long-lasting battery life is crucial for on-the-go users.
  • Camera Quality: If photography is important, make sure to check the specifications.
  • Storage and RAM: Sufficient storage ensures you can download apps and store media comfortably.

5. Check for Longevity and Support

The mobile gadget market evolves quickly. When you decide to choose a device, look for longevity in support and updates. Brands like Samsung and Apple frequently offer software updates that keep devices secure and functional. A gadget that receives regular updates may be a better long-term investment compared to a cheaper model that quickly becomes obsolete. According to The Verge, devices with longer support cycles are more appealing to users focused on sustainability and longevity.

6. Consider Accessibility and Usability

Finally, accessibility and usability are vital factors in choosing a mobile gadget. Whether you're tech-savvy or a novice, the user interface should be intuitive and easy to navigate. Look into features like voice assistance, customizable settings, and account management capabilities. Consider if the manufacturer provides any warranty or customer support options. This support can save a significant amount of time and frustration, especially during repairs or troubleshooting.
